英文摘要
The objective of this proposed research will apply nanomaterial and nanotechnology to address the key challenges in development of high performance sodium (Na) ion batteries as next-generation energy storage technology used for stationary and electric vehicles. Through creative and innovative fabrication and energy storage applications of novel 2D single layer/ultra thin black phosphorus (phosphorene) material, Western's Dr. Sun and Dr. Sham, McMaster's Dr. Botton, SFU's Dr. Eikerling and 3M Canada will collaboratively advance high performance Na ion battery technologies. This innovative research project will take full advantage of the Applicants' expertise in nanotechnology for batteries, synchrotron analysis, microscopy and simulation. It is expected the techniques developed will significantly lower costs and improve energy density of Na ion batteries based on the fact that black phosphorus has the highest theoretical capacity (2596 mAh g-1) as anode materials for Na ion batteries. The goals of this proposed research are to develop three methods to synthesize thin and single layer black phosphorus. Further, black phosphorus will be stabilized by atomic layer deposition (ALD) and molecular layer deposition (MLD) methods. Along with these methods will be the application of black phosphorus and its composites with graphene as an anode material for Na ion batteries. An important aspect of the proposed project is to understand the structure, morphology, composition and battery performance of black phosphorus by advanced characterization techniques (microscopy and synchrotron) with supplementary information provided by theoretical calculations. These goals represent novel approaches to create 2D nanomaterials and obtain high-performance Na ion batteries. Successful completion of the proposed project will provide benefits to Canadian industry and the nanotechnology community by transferring new knowledge, expertise and technologies to Canadian energy and nanotechnology industries, by accelerating the next-generation Na ion battery commercialization process and by directly reducing environmental pollution.
